Transaction 0d58fe7115fdd229ad9822f6cce3093618b41858ec30eb88e3844df56d439c2a
1 Input
1 Output
-
0d58fe7115fdd229ad9822f6cce3093618b41858ec30eb88e3844df56d439c2a:0
- value
- 887529
- script pubkey
- OP_0 OP_PUSHBYTES_32 cabb666dbb397c2a4adb05559a04528324fc9a18c9d3aa950299ede18e25d2b5
- address
- bc1qe2akvmdm897z5jkmq42e5pzjsvj0exsce8f649gzn8k7rr39626s4a2hnf